US1JHE3/61T Product Overview

Introduction

The US1JHE3/61T is a semiconductor product that belongs to the category of rectifier diodes. This entry provides a comprehensive overview of the product, including its basic information, specifications, pin configuration, functional features, advantages and disadvantages, working principles, application field plans, and alternative models.

Basic Information Overview

  • Category: Rectifier Diodes
  • Use: Rectification of AC voltage in electronic circuits
  • Characteristics: High current capability, low forward voltage drop
  • Package: SOD-123FL
  • Essence: Semiconductor material with specific electrical properties
  • Packaging/Quantity: Tape & Reel, 3000 units per reel

Specifications

  • Maximum Average Forward Current: 1A
  • Peak Forward Surge Current: 30A
  • Reverse Voltage: 600V
  • Forward Voltage Drop: 1.1V at 1A
  • Operating Temperature Range: -65°C to +150°C

Detailed Pin Configuration

The US1JHE3/61T has a standard SOD-123FL package with two pins. The pin configuration is as follows: - Pin 1: Anode - Pin 2: Cathode

Working Principles

The US1JHE3/61T operates based on the principle of rectification, allowing the flow of current in one direction while blocking it in the opposite direction. When forward-biased, it conducts current with minimal voltage drop, making it suitable for various electronic applications.
